Hazardous Waste Management: Advances in Chemical and Industrial Waste Treatment and Technologies

Hazardous Waste Management: Advances in Chemical and Industrial Waste Treatment and Technologies by Zarook Shareefdeen
English | PDF,EPUB | 2022 | 340 Pages | ISBN : 3030952614 | 15.8 MB

This book provides readers with the most current knowledge on hazardous waste management practices. It addresses the rapidly changing advances in waste stream characterization and the discovery of new chemicals – which have led to new hazardous wastes, technological innovation, stringent environmental regulations, changes in transport and dispersion modelling of hazardous pollutants, and new waste management techniques.

Sustainable Resource Management, Volume I: Technologies for Recovery and Reuse of Energy and Waste Materials

Sustainable Resource Management, Volume I: Technologies for Recovery and Reuse of Energy and Waste Materials by Wenshan Guo, Huu Hao Ngo, Rao Y. Surampalli, Tian C. Zhang
English | PDF | 2021 | 795 Pages | ISBN : 3527347224 | 17.3 MB

Learn how current technologies can be used to recover and reuse waste products to reduce environmental damage and pollution
In this two-volume set, Sustainable Resource Management: Technologies for Recovery and Reuse of Energy and Waste Materials delivers a compelling argument for the importance of the widespread adoption of a holistic approach to enhanced water, energy, and waste management practices. Increased population and economic growth, urbanization, and industrialization have put sustained pressure on the world’s environment, and this book demonstrates how to use organics, nutrients, and thermal heat to better manage wastewater and solid waste to deal with that reality.
